Meadow Brook Art Gallery to host puppetry exhibit
Meadow Brook Art Gallery will host the Detroit Institute of Arts' exhibit, "Punch's Progress: A Century of American Puppetry," from January 12 through February 25.
The exhibition traces the changing face of American puppetry from 1850 to 1950.
